Output 28430440c67ca0d7f595d3227b85974ce1b3aadfd73191eac6fc7e9afe07188c:1

value
1355431405
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b4e9faa4a5cbcaac7eb076f4e48ac43d48464e6 OP_EQUALVERIFY OP_CHECKSIG
address
1Dhb7XzVSwvKmHGdR1WPs4cYYgXTWCxj8t
transaction
28430440c67ca0d7f595d3227b85974ce1b3aadfd73191eac6fc7e9afe07188c
spent
true